The judging process
Thirteen supermarkets entered their best Christmas products in 18 categories. Food was prepared and cooked (following pack instructions) by an independent home economist. Packaging was removed and judges tasted all items blind, then submitted comments and a score out of 10 for each product via anonymous judging forms. The process was overseen by an independent adjudicator. This year, we tested 185 products to find the best in each category. We also awarded ‘highly commended’ status to high-scoring entries.
